On the carb models, sometimes all it takes is one small mistake when trying to start up and you will flood it.

I have found that Seafoam works great for starting flooded engines. No need to remove and clean spark plugs after starting like you have to do with ATF. Just an ounce or so will make a flooded rotary start right up...
